Summer Driver’s Ed
Driver’s Education Course – July 6-August 5
Taught by Epic Driving, this DMV-certified driver’s ed course is for teenagers and young adults who have a valid Vermont Learner’s Permit, or will have one by the start of the course.
Attendance is required for all scheduled classes for successful course completion. Please do not register for the class if there are dates you know you cannot attend. Students must also be able to attend additional driving appointments each week. Making up missed class time or driving appointments may be subject to additional fees. Schedule Details:
- Class will meet on Monday, Tuesday, and Wednesday evenings, 6:00-8:00pm.
- Monday and Tuesday classes will be synchronous virtual sessions.
- Orientation (July 6th) and all Wednesday classes will be in-person at 75 Green Mountain Drive in South Burlington.
- Students will have an additional two-hour driving appointment each week. These appointments will fall between 8:00am-4:15pm, Monday-Thursday, and will be scheduled directly with the instructor after registration.
Epic Driving focuses on defensive driving techniques including crash avoidance, situational awareness, zone control, mindful driving, and developing good driving habits. This course includes 30 hours of engaging, differentiated, and responsive classroom activities and weekly, behind-the-wheel lessons consisting of 60 minutes of instruction and 60 minutes of observation while paired with another student.
